Abstract

Correction for ‘pH and reduction-activated polymeric prodrug nanoparticles based on a 6-thioguanine-dialdehyde sodium alginate conjugate for enhanced intracellular drug release in leukemia’ by Yanming Wan et al., Polym. Chem., 2018, DOI: 10.1039/c8py00577j.

  • Page 4, left column, after the sentence beginning “The internalization and intracellular release...”, the following sentence should have been added: “For comparison, cellular uptake and intracellular drug release behavior of NR-loaded PPN against L-O2 healthy liver cells were evaluated by the same method as above.”
